Permalink Hello, great post! I planned to comment on the Mesopotamian picture of your ‘one thing or other’ which the British Museum claims can be a lute. I’ve been doing my PhD on prolonged neck lutes and used my very first calendar year researching music oud the ancient Mesopotamian visuals, and I’m persuaded that that determine is not really taking part in a lute of any kind! The entire cylinder seal depicts a royal barge identified as a maghur that kings of some time would use to travel from metropolis to metropolis of their domains via the canals that offered irrigation and served as ‘roadways’–keeping these was on the list of king’s primary duties in that relatively arid location. The seal reveals pretty standard iconography for that matter: there’s a standing male in entrance, a punter, who takes advantage of his long pole to thrust the barge together and go objects away from just how. In the center there’s a bull which has a sq. throne on its again–a image of your king himself who often experienced the title ‘Wild Bull of your Mountain’, and an actual bull who'd be the sacrifice at temple rites in town the king was touring to.
